Immerse yourself in the rich tapestry of history with Alfred Deller's "Elizabethan And Jacobean Music," a captivating collection of medieval and Gregorian chant compositions released on January 1, 2012, under the Leverage label. Spanning a concise yet engaging 46 minutes, this album is a testament to Deller's mastery of early music, offering a glimpse into the musical landscape of the 16th and 17th centuries.
The tracklist is a journey through time, featuring pieces like "Can She Excuse My Wrongs," "For Three Viols," and "Pavan - For Four Viols," each showcasing Deller's exquisite interpretation of these historical works. The album also includes the enchanting "My Lady Hunsdon's Puffe" and the intricate "Fantasia In C For Four Viols," demonstrating the complexity and beauty of the era's music.
Alfred Deller, renowned for his countertenor voice, brings a unique sensitivity and clarity to these pieces, making "Elizabethan And Jacobean Music" a standout in his discography.
